What Is Math Playground Drift?
When we talk about math playground drift, we're referring to a particular style of math game available on the Math Playground website, where players control cars that "drift" around tracks or courses. Unlike traditional racing games, these drift games require players to solve math problems or use logical reasoning to successfully navigate challenges. This unique fusion of gaming mechanics and educational content helps students improve their math skills in an engaging, low-pressure environment. The term “drift” in this context reflects both the literal drifting maneuver in racing and the idea of smoothly transitioning through math challenges. It’s a clever way to keep kids interested in practicing math, especially those who might otherwise find numbers intimidating or dull.The Appeal of Math Playground Drift Games

There are several notable games within the math playground drift genre that educators and parents can leverage.Car Drift: A Classic Favorite
In Car Drift, players answer math questions to control their car’s drifting on a winding track. Correct answers allow smoother turns and faster speeds, while wrong answers slow the car down or cause crashes. This game is excellent for practicing addition, subtraction, multiplication, and division.Fraction Drift: Mastering Fractions on the Go
Fraction Drift challenges players to solve fraction problems mid-race, helping them visualize fraction operations dynamically. The game’s fast-paced nature encourages quick thinking, reinforcing fraction concepts in memorable ways.Decimal Drift: Precision and Speed
Decimal Drift focuses on decimal calculations, a concept many students find tricky. By integrating decimal problems with drifting mechanics, this game offers an innovative way to build confidence and accuracy with decimals.Tips for Maximizing Learning with Math Playground Drift

Integrating Math Playground Drift into Classroom Settings
Teachers looking to incorporate math playground drift games into their curriculum can do so in various ways:- Warm-Up Activities: Start lessons with a quick drift game to activate students’ math thinking in an enjoyable way.
- Centers or Stations: Set up computer or tablet stations where students rotate through different math games, including drifting challenges.
- Homework Assignments: Assign specific drift games to reinforce concepts covered in class.
- Assessment Tools: Use game scores and progress tracking to informally assess student understanding.

When placed alongside other popular math games such as Cool Math Games or Prodigy Math, Math Playground Drift offers a distinctive approach focused on the application of math in a context that simulates real-world scenarios—specifically, the physics of car drifting. While many math games emphasize drills or adaptive difficulty based purely on math questions, Drift incorporates a layered experience where gameplay mechanics influence the learning process. For instance, Prodigy Math relies heavily on RPG-style progression with math battles, and Cool Math Games often features standalone puzzles. Drift, conversely, demands that players integrate math problem-solving with timing and control skills, fostering a more holistic learning experience.Key Features of Math Playground Drift
